Description
The land lies in a ring fence as shown on the attached plan. The land is in good heart and capable of being mowed or grazed as desired.
The land extends to 28.23 Acres or thereabouts.
There is a possibility of more land being available by separate negotiations.
OFFERS INVITED OVER £10,000 PER ACRE
NO UNACCOMPANIED VIEWINGS
Situation - The land lies on the outskirts of the village of Stanton and is accessed off the council road at the junction of Bankerwall Lane/Field Lane at Willridding Lane as shown on the plan, as indicated by one of our ‘For Sale’ boards.
Stanton lies approximately 4.6 miles for Ashbourne and 12.9 miles from Leek.
